A chunky, rounded display face with inflated, blobby forms and heavily softened corners throughout. Strokes stay consistently thick with smooth curves and minimal internal detailing, producing small counters that often read as circular or teardrop-shaped openings. The overall rhythm is bouncy and slightly irregular, with bulbous terminals, simplified joins, and a gentle, organic wobble that keeps the texture lively while remaining legible at display sizes.
Best suited to short, high-impact text such as posters, kids-oriented branding, packaging callouts, stickers, app splash screens, and playful social graphics. It also works well for logos or wordmarks that need a soft, inviting personality and strong silhouette recognition.
The tone is lighthearted and approachable, evoking cartoon lettering, kids’ packaging, and cheerful signage. Its puffy silhouettes feel cozy and humorous rather than formal, giving words a buoyant, upbeat presence.
The design appears intended to deliver maximum friendliness and visual weight through inflated, rounded shapes and simplified letterforms, prioritizing charm and immediacy over typographic neutrality. Its irregular, hand-drawn-like softness supports expressive display use where character and warmth are more important than economy of space.
Tight internal spaces and compact counters mean the font will visually fill in quickly as sizes get small or when set in long blocks. Short ascenders/descenders and a high lowercase body create a dense, punchy line color that favors headlines and emphatic labels.
